The title page normally lists basic information like the project's title and your organization's contact information. Give your project a name that's short and catchy but still descriptive. The table of contents simply lists the various headings and corresponding page numbers. WebApr 3, 2024 · Having an Action Plan in place is the foundation of the SS4A grant program. The goal of an Action Plan is to develop a holistic, well-defined strategy to prevent roadway fatalities and serious injuries in a locality, Tribe, or region.
